How long do Toyota drive belts last?

In short, Toyota drive belts vary by type. Serpentine belts typically last about 60,000–100,000 miles, while timing belts on engines that still use them usually fall in a similar range; many newer Toyota engines rely on timing chains that can last the life of the vehicle with routine maintenance.


Types of belts in Toyota engines


To understand the lifecycle question, it helps to know the belt types you might encounter in Toyota vehicles: serpentine belts that drive accessories, timing belts on older or certain models, and timing chains on many newer engines.


Serpentine belts (drive belts): how long they last


Serpentine belts power components like the alternator, power steering pump, water pump (in some configurations), and the A/C compressor. Here is what owners should expect in terms of lifespan and care.


Before the list: The following points summarize typical lifespans and warning signs for serpentine belts in Toyota models.



  • Typical mileage window: about 60,000–100,000 miles under normal driving conditions.

  • Age window: roughly 5–7 years, as rubber hardens over time even if miles are low.

  • Warning signs: visible cracks or fraying, glazing, squealing noises, or loss of accessory function — these indicate replacement is needed.


Conclusion: Serpentine belts commonly fall within a 60k–100k mile window, but drivers should inspect for wear and replace as needed or at the manufacturer’s recommended interval.


Timing belts: what you need to know


Timing belts synchronize the camshaft and crankshaft in engines that still use belt-driven timing. Replacement timing is critical; failure can cause severe engine damage. Intervals vary by engine.


Before the list: Here is a general guide to timing belt lifespans and considerations for Toyota cars that still use belts.



  • Typical replacement window: commonly 60,000–100,000 miles, but many models specify around 90,000 miles.

  • Risk of failure: belt failure can cause catastrophic engine damage in interference engines; proactive replacement is important.

  • Model variability: some Toyotas have already transitioned to timing chains; verify with your manual.


Conclusion: For timing belts, follow the specific interval in your owner's manual and plan replacement before the limit if your model uses a belt-driven timing system.


Timing chains: do they last longer?


Many contemporary Toyota engines use timing chains instead of belts. Chains are designed to tolerate the life of the engine under normal use, though tensioners, guides, and other components can wear and may require attention as mileage grows.


What factors affect belt life?


Beyond the baseline intervals, several conditions can shorten or extend belt life. Understanding these factors helps drivers decide when to replace a belt before it fails.


Before the list: The following factors commonly influence belt longevity across Toyota models.



  • Climate and temperatures: extreme heat or cold can accelerate rubber wear.

  • Oil or coolant leaks contaminating the belt: exposure reduces life and can cause slippage.

  • Driving conditions: frequent short trips or heavy loads can shorten belt life versus steady highway driving.

  • Belt quality and replacement parts: OEM or high-quality aftermarket belts paired with proper pulleys and tensioners last longer.

  • Maintenance and inspection: regular checks can catch wear before failure.


Conclusion: Belt life depends on a mix of usage, maintenance, and part quality; monitor for wear and follow the manual’s guidance.


Maintenance tips to maximize belt life


Practical steps can help you extend the life of Toyota belts and avoid unexpected failures.


Before the list: Implement these best practices to protect belts and related components.



  • Inspect belts at every service, especially after 60,000 miles or when signs of wear appear.

  • Replace belts with tensioners and pulleys at the same time to prevent uneven wear and ensure proper tension.

  • Follow Toyota’s service intervals for timing belts if applicable; for vehicles with timing chains, address tensioners or guides if a noise or performance issue arises.

  • Address oil leaks promptly to keep belts clean and dry, reducing slip and wear.


Conclusion: Regular inspection and proactive replacement are the surest way to avoid belt-driven failures and keep the vehicle running smoothly.

What is the average price to replace a drive belt?


A drive belt replacement typically costs between $100 and $400, depending on the vehicle, labor, and whether other components need replacement. The part itself can range from $25 to $100, while labor costs can add $75 to $300 or more, especially if the belt is in a hard-to-reach area. It is often recommended to replace the tensioner and pulleys at the same time, which will increase the total cost.

Cost breakdown

  • Parts: The belt itself typically costs between $25 and $100. 
  • Labor: Labor costs can range from $75 to $300+, depending on the complexity of the job and accessibility. 
  • Additional Parts: Replacing the tensioner and pulleys at the same time is a common recommendation and will increase the total cost, sometimes pushing it over $360. 

Factors that influence cost
  • Vehicle make and model: The design of your car affects how long it takes to access and replace the belt. 
  • Accessibility: Belts in harder-to-reach areas require more labor time, increasing costs. 
  • Additional parts: The cost increases if you replace other related parts like the tensioner and pulleys along with the belt. 
  • Labor rates: The cost will vary depending on the shop you choose. 

What to watch for
  • Squealing or chirping noises: A common symptom of a worn-out belt. 
  • Visible wear: Check for cracks, fraying, or a shiny surface on the belt. 
  • System malfunctions: If your air conditioning or power steering starts to fail, it could be a sign of a bad belt.

What are the signs of a failing drive belt?


Symptoms of a bad drive belt include squealing or flapping noises, difficulty steering, a non-working air conditioner, engine overheating, and warning lights on the dashboard. Visually inspecting the belt for cracks, fraying, glazing, or missing chunks is also a key way to identify a problem.
 
Audible symptoms 

  • Squealing or chirping: A loud, high-pitched noise, especially at startup or when turning, indicates the belt is slipping on the pulleys. 
  • Whining: A whining sound that changes with engine speed can be a sign of bearing issues in the pulleys caused by a belt that is too tight. 
  • Flapping or grinding: A flapping sound from the engine bay can mean the belt is loose or damaged. 

Performance and warning light symptoms
  • Difficulty steering: Since the drive belt powers the power steering pump, a bad belt will make steering much harder. 
  • Air conditioning failure: The AC compressor is powered by the drive belt, so it will stop working if the belt fails. 
  • Engine overheating: A failing belt can prevent the water pump from circulating coolant, leading to overheating. 
  • Dimming or flickering lights: The alternator's power can be affected, causing dashboard lights, headlights, or interior lights to flicker or dim. 
  • Dashboard warning lights: The battery warning light or the "check engine" light may turn on. 
  • Poor performance: You might notice a general loss of power or engine misfiring. 

Visual symptoms
  • Cracks or fraying: Look for cracks, splits, or frayed edges on the belt. 
  • Glazing: The surface of the belt can become shiny and smooth from slipping, a condition called glazing. 
  • Missing chunks: Missing pieces or worn ribs on the belt are a clear sign of damage. 
  • Hardened rubber: The belt may feel stiff instead of pliable, making it more likely to break.
